A rare interview with North Korean IT worker. Around 100,000 North Koreans work for software jobs outside North Korea, using fake identities. They rake in an estimated $250M+/mo for the regime that is on every sanction list. Most IT workers are based in Russia and China. Besides "working" often these workers try to steal data, money or cryptocurrencies. In this interview, Ser Jin-su tells what it looks like from the inside and why he defected.
